I believe it was 1973 with the Millionaire V. It was green and came in a plastic box with all the accessories. I've got a couple like that along with about 15 other versions.
Len Borgstrom's book ABU AND GARCIA, WHAT HAPPENED? has a terrific story about ABU suing Daiwa over patent violations from the original Millionaire. He came to a meeting with the Daiwa lawyers with a totally disassembled Millionaire and a similar Ambassadeur; dumped all the parts on a table and stirred them up. He then proceeded to make two perfectly functioning reels with the mixed parts. The lawyers walked out of the room and Daiwa changed the design of the Millionaire (a bit anyway).
I got carried away and forgot the rest of your question. My research shows the following order: V (green), 5H (brown), 5B (gold), 6H (brown), 6B (gold), 3H (blue), 3R (red), 4H (blue)... and so on. Daiwa is famous for introducing new reels every few years, even if it was only a new color, or a minor part and color.

Todd: I did further checking in my records. Millionaires came out as follows:
1973 - V - Green
1973 - V - Black
1975 - 5H - Brown
1975 - 5B - Gold
1975 - 6H - Brown
1975 - 6B - Gold
all the above came in plastic boxes, and below in CB boxes
1976 - 3H - Blue
I have no 1978 catalog, so below might have come out then, but...
1979 - 3R - Red
1979 - 4H - Blue
1979 - 5 HS - Brown
1979 - 6 HS - Brown.
and on and on and on
